| A security flaw has been discovered in liufee FeehiCMS up to 2.1.1. This affects the function catchImage of the file backend/widgets/ueditor/Uploader.php of the component UEditor. The manipulation of the argument source[] results in server-side request forgery. The attack can be executed remotely. The exploit has been released to the public and may be used for attacks. The project was informed of the problem early through an issue report but has not responded yet. |
| A vulnerability was identified in liufee FeehiCMS up to 2.1.1. The impacted element is the function UeditorAction::init of the file backend/widgets/ueditor/UeditorAction.php of the component UEditor Widget. The manipulation leads to unrestricted upload. Remote exploitation of the attack is possible. The exploit is publicly available and might be used. The project was informed of the problem early through an issue report but has not responded yet. |
| A weakness has been identified in liufee FeehiCMS up to 2.1.1. This impacts an unknown function of the file environments/prod/backend/config/main-local.php of the component Cookie Validation. This manipulation of the argument cookieValidationKey causes use of hard-coded cryptographic key
. The attack is possible to be carried out remotely. The exploit has been made available to the public and could be used for attacks. The project was informed of the problem early through an issue report but has not responded yet. |

| A vulnerability was determined in FeehiCMS up to 2.1.1. Impacted is an unknown function of the file frontend/web/timthumb.php of the component TimThumb. Executing manipulation of the argument src can lead to server-side request forgery. The attack can be launched remotely. The exploit has been publicly disclosed and may be utilized. The vendor was contacted early about this disclosure but did not respond in any way. |
| FeehiCMS version 2.1.1 has a Remote Code Execution via Unrestricted File Upload in Ad Management. FeehiCMS version 2.1.1 allows authenticated remote attackers to upload files that the server later executes (or stores in an executable location) without sufficient validation, sanitization, or execution restrictions. An authenticated remote attacker can upload a crafted PHP file and cause the application or web server to execute it, resulting in remote code execution (RCE). |

| FeehiCMS version 2.1.1 fails to enforce server-side immutability for parameters that are presented to clients as "read-only." An authenticated attacker can intercept and modify the parameter in transit and the backend accepts the changes. This can lead to unintended username changes. |
